Richard Alexander Pybus (born July 5, 1964, Newcastle upon Tyne, Northumberland) is an English-born cricketer and cricket coach.

Born in the North-East of England, Pybus was raised in Australia, attending Normanhurst Boys' High School in Sydney. He played once for the minor county Suffolk in 1986, and once for Worcestershire's 2nd XI in 1990. He turned to coaching in his mid twenties.

He coached Border in South Africa, before twice coaching the Pakistan test team between 1999-2001 and 2003. Following a second spell with Border, he coached Titans between 2005 and 2006/2007.

Pybus was appointed 1st XI coach of Middlesex in February 2007. However, on 17th July, 2007 Middlesex announced he had left the club with immediate effect "for personal reasons."
